The Greenline 40 is a modern trawler recognized for its comfort, excellent build quality, and innovative navigation concept. A true reference in its category, it appeals with its spacious volumes, remarkable energy efficiency, and high-end finishes. Thanks to its semi-displacement hull, it offers comfortable, economical, and safe navigation, suitable for both coastal cruising and long crossings. Its layout includes two spacious cabins, a large bright panoramic salon offering 360° views, a fully equipped kitchen, and a cockpit seamlessly integrated into the interior space via a large sliding glass door. Powered by two Volvo Penta D3 Diesel engines of 220 HP each, producing a combined 440 HP, this unit has a cruising speed of approximately 15 knots and a maximum speed of 22 knots, while maintaining particularly controlled consumption. It is also equipped with joystick control, offering remarkable maneuverability and making docking easier, even with a reduced crew. The exterior has been designed to maximize enjoyment at sea. Wide teak walkways ensure safe circulation around the boat, while the cockpit features a large dining table for outdoor meals, a cockpit shower, and direct access to the bathing platform.
